What You'll Do:

  • Observe and practice all safety procedures and establish a strong safety culture.
  • Participate in daily morning safety startup meeting.
  • Receive and unload trucks during harvest.
  • Monitor seed conditions by checking moisture and temperature levels weekly.
  • Obtain bin samples and monitor for insects monthly.
  • Run fans to dry or cool down seed in storage bins as needed.
  • Haul seed to processing plant for manufacturing.
  • Clean all equipment including grain trucks, belts and augers between varieties to maintain purity.
  • Maintain all equipment in a safe operable condition.
  • Maintain the bulk yards free of weeds and debris.
  • Assist in other areas of facility as needed.
